Drainage pump installation services involve setting up specialized pumps designed to move excess water away from properties to prevent flooding and water damage. These systems are typically installed in areas prone to heavy rainfall, poor drainage, or standing water issues. The process includes assessing the property’s specific drainage needs, selecting the appropriate pump type, and ensuring proper placement and connection to existing plumbing or drainage systems. Skilled contractors focus on making sure the pump operates efficiently and reliably, helping property owners maintain a dry and safe environment.

This service addresses common problems such as basement flooding, yard pooling, or water accumulation around foundations. When heavy rains or rapid snowmelt occur, water can quickly overwhelm a property's drainage capacity, leading to potential structural damage or mold growth. Installing a drainage pump provides a proactive solution by actively removing excess water before it causes harm. This is especially useful for properties with poor natural drainage, uneven terrain, or areas where water tends to collect during storms.

Drainage pump installation is often needed in residential properties, particularly those with basements, crawl spaces, or yards that experience frequent water buildup. Commercial buildings, especially those with underground parking or storage areas, also benefit from these systems. Additionally, properties located in flood-prone zones or with high water table levels often rely on drainage pumps to protect their structures. What is involved in installing a drainage pump? Drainage pump installation typically includes assessing the site, selecting the appropriate pump type, and properly connecting it to existing drainage systems to ensure effective water removal.

Can drainage pumps be installed in residential properties? Yes, many local service providers can install drainage pumps in residential settings to help manage water accumulation and prevent flooding.

What types of drainage pumps are available for installation? There are various types, such as sump pumps, effluent pumps, and sewage pumps, which service providers can recommend based on specific drainage needs.

Is professional installation necessary for drainage pumps? Professional installation is recommended to ensure the pump is correctly positioned and connected, optimizing performance and longevity.

How do I determine the right drainage pump for my property? A local contractor can evaluate your property’s drainage requirements and recommend the most suitable pump type and size for effective water management.
